.fadeInRightTemp,.fadeInLeftTemp,.fadeInUpTemp,.fadeInDownTemp{opacity:0;visibility:hidden}.fadeInRightTemp{transform:translate3d(10%,0,0)}.fadeInRight-active{animation:fadeInRight-Custom 3s ease-in-out forwards;visibility:visible}.fadeInLeftTemp{transform:translate3d(-10%,0,0)}.fadeInLeft-active{animation:fadeInLeft-Custom 3s ease-in-out forwards;visibility:visible}.fadeInUpTemp{transform:translateY(60px)}.fadeInUp-active{animation:fadeInUp-Custom 3s ease-in-out forwards;visibility:visible}.fadeInDownTemp{transform:translateY(-60px)}.fadeInDown-active{animation:fadeInDown-Custom 3s ease-in-out forwards;visibility:visible}@keyframes fadeInRight-Custom{from{opacity:0;transform:translate3d(10%,0,0)}to{opacity:1;transform:none}}@keyframes fadeInLeft-Custom{from{opacity:0;transform:translate3d(-10%,0,0)}to{opacity:1;transform:none}}@keyframes fadeInUp-Custom{from{opacity:0;transform:translateY(60px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eInDown-Custom{from{opacity:0;transform:translateY(-60px)}to{opacity:1;transform:translateY(0)}}body.elementor-editor-active .fadeInRightTemp,body.elementor-editor-active .fadeInLeftTemp,body.elementor-editor-active .fadeInUpTemp,body.elementor-editor-active .fadeInDownTemp{opacity:1!important;visibility:visible!important;transform:none!important}.fadein-bg-4{position:relative!important;overflow:hidden!important}.fadein-bg-4:after{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background-image:inherit;background-repeat:inherit;background-position:inherit;background-size:inherit;transform:scale(1.1);transition:transform 4s}.fadein-bg-4.animated:after{transform:scale(1)}.fadein-bg-4:before{z-index:1}.background{position:relative;overflow:hidden;background-size:cover;background-position:center;opacity:0;animation:fadeInParts 5s ease forwards}@keyframes fadeInParts{0%{opacity:0;clip-path:polygon(0 0,0 0,0 0,0 0)}20%{opacity:.4;clip-path:polygon(0 0,100% 0,0 30%,0 0)}40%{opacity:.6;clip-path:polygon(0 0,100% 0,100% 50%,0 50%)}60%{opacity:.8;clip-path:polygon(0 0,100% 0,100% 80%,0 80%)}80%{opacity:.95;clip-path:polygon(0 0,100% 0,100% 100%,0 100%)}100%{opacity:1;clip-path:polygon(0 0,100% 0,100% 100%,0 100%)}}@media (min-width:1025px) and (max-width:1400px){.appointmentbuttons{color:white!important;margin-bottom:10px!important;background-color:#CA9C27!important;font-size:11px!important}}.appointmentbuttons{color:white!important;margin-bottom:0px!important;background-color:#CA9C27!important;font-size:14px;letter-spacing:0px!important;font-weight:400!important;border-style:solid!important;border-width:0.2px!important;border-color:#CA9C27!important;border-radius:30px 30px 30px 30px!important;padding:12px 5px 12px 5px!important;text-transform:normal!important;background-image:none!important}.appointmentbuttons:hover{background-color:transparent!important;color:#CA9C27!important}.landinappointmentbuttons:hover{background-color:#ffffff!important;color:black!important}.landinappointmentbuttons{font-family:"Poppins",Sans-serif;color:white!important;margin-bottom:10px!important;background-color:#ffffff00!important;font-size:14px;letter-spacing:0px!important;font-weight:400!important;border-style:solid!important;border-width:0.2px!important;border-color:#ffffff!important;border-radius:30px 30px 30px 30px!important;padding:12px 5px 12px 5px!important;text-transform:normal!important;background-image:none!important}.appointmentbuttonsMobile{margin-bottom:10px!important;color:white!important;background-color:#CA9C27!important;font-size:14px;letter-spacing:0px!important;font-weight:400!important;border-style:solid!important;border-width:0.2px!important;border-color:#CA9C27!important;border-radius:30px 30px 30px 30px!important;padding:12px 5px 12px 5px!important;text-transform:normal!important;background-image:none!important}.appointmentbuttonsMobile:hover{background-color:white!important;color:#F28D2E!important}@media (min-width:320px) and (max-width:767px){.appointmentbuttons{font-size:14px!important}}.elementor-popup-modal{z-index:99999!important}